Introduction
We are seeking a Product Manager for Mechanical Flotation at Beneficiation Product Group in the Services Business Area to join our Flotation Services team. In this role, you will be responsible for spares, upgrades, retrofits and performance-based service products for Metso's Mechanical Flotation portfolio. The role is critical to ensuring profitable growth, strong go-to-market execution, and clear product governance as part of our long-term flotation services strategy. You will report to the Product Director, Flotation Services. Preferred location for this position is Espoo, Finland; however, other locations can be considered. The position requires occasional international travel.

What you'll do
* Own the Mechanical Flotation services portfolio (upgrades, retrofits, performance-based services) with full accountability for commercial and technical success.
* Define and drive product strategy, lifecycle roadmaps, and investment plans.
* Drive growth and profitability across the installed base.
* Develop clear, quantified value propositions and support product marketing.
* Define pricing, portfolio structure, and availability aligned with business targets.
* Ensure scalable product data, documentation, and tools for sales and delivery.
* Secure delivery readiness and supply chain alignment with key stakeholders.
* Collaborate across Proposal, R&D, Engineering, Delivery, and Sales to ensure product success.
* Capture and share customer insights and product knowledge across the organization.
* Support sales teams and customers in key opportunities as product expert.
* Contribute to new Capex product development and market introduction.
Who you are
* Masters or Bachelors degree in engineering, business administration, or a related field.
* Around five years of experience in product management or service product ownership within an industrial or technical environment.
* Proven knowledge of flotation processes and mechanical flotation equipment, with the ability to apply this understanding in services, upgrades, and retrofit offerings.
* Service business experience and a good understanding of product lifecycle management.
* Strong commercial mindset with the ability to translate customer value into profitable offerings.
* Ability to take ownership of tasks, lead structured problem‐solving, and manage change in a dynamic environment.
* Proven ability to work cross‐functionally and influence without formal line authority.
* Good teamworking skills and the ability to work independently and proactively with a service‐oriented approach.
* Strong written and spoken English.
